У меня есть система мультиначальной загрузки, которой я хотел бы использовать Личинку для управления. Версия Личинки, поставлющейся с моим дистрибутивом Linux, является Grub2, и это устанавливает свой эквивалент этапа 1.5-2, core.img, в остающиеся секторы на первой дорожке после MBR, но перед первым разделом. К сожалению, те секторы необходимы другой программе.
У меня есть отдельный основной / раздел начальной загрузки. Если я мог бы только сохранить boot.img как свой MBR, но иметь его взгляд в / разделе начальной загрузки для core.img, а не встроенного в секторах сразу после MBR, все будет хорошо работать. Действительно ли это возможно с grub2?
Насколько я вижу, что не возможно настроить Grub2, таким образом, что код в MBR смотрит где угодно кроме следующего сектора для его core.img.
Можно, однако, загрузить всю Личинку в / раздел начальной загрузки. Это сохраняет потребность влезть в любые из данных, хранивших в начале диска. По умолчанию код в MBR найдет активный раздел и передаст управление первому сектору того раздела. При требовании подходящего MBR существует тот, поставленный с Syslinux.
Это действительно предполагает, что Ваш / раздел начальной загрузки является нормальным основным разделом.